Probably not, unless you need to move. The Sold Score for Granbury is 37/100 in May 2026 (Challenging Market Conditions) — homes still close, but you'll likely accept a longer timeline or a lower price than a year ago. Pending ratio is 0.33 — the higher this is, the faster contracts come in relative to standing inventory. Active inventory is down +13.4% year over year, tightening the pool you're competing in. Median days on market sit at 58. 44.8% of active listings have already reduced asking price. — Live indicators (May 2026): Sold Score: 37/100 (Challenging Market Conditions) · Pending ratio: 0.33 · Inventory YoY: -13.4% · Median days on market: 58 · Sellers cutting price: 44.8% · Median listing price: $399,000 (-1.7% YoY)
